Former President Donald Trump is charged with 34 felony counts of falsifying business records and conspiracy in connection with hush money payments to two women before the 2016 presidential election.
The indictment was detailed in a New York court on Tuesday, where Trump became the first former U.S. president ever to be arraigned on criminal charges.
The indictment says those payments were intended to suppress the women's claims that they had sex with Trump, in a bid to keep their stories from affecting Trump's chances against Democrat Hillary Clinton in the 2016 election.
A prosecutor during the arraigment in Manhattan Supreme Court said that Trump's crimes had undermined the 2016 election.
"Not guilty," Trump said from his seat to Judge Juan Merchan.
